Larry, and the other bench building gurus.
I took the top off my bench, attached the incline manometer to both sides of the 1265 orifice plate hole. Ran 2 taps one on the motor side of the plate and one above the plate. made a quicky top with 2 4" holes and turned on all 8 motors. the virt pressure reading above the motors was only 1" below the motors was 10". Now if i take the 1265 ori plate hole and convert it down to 10" it drops to 815.74. If i take my incline reading of 85% and deduct it from the 815.74 it gives me 693.73 @ 10 ". Am I making the correct asumption that If i wanted to get to 28" I would need to add another motor.
